  • Difference Between RockyMounts Monorail Bike Racks
  • The RockyMount Monorail listed as part # RKY10005 is actually an additional rail for the RockyMount Monorail 2 Bike Platform Rack, part # RKY10004. The addon, part # RKY10005 cannot be used on its own and must be installed onto the Monorail Rack, part # RKY10004.

  • Comparing the RockyMounts MonoRail Part # RKY10004 to the Thule Helium Aero Part TH9042
  • The RockyMounts MonoRail 2 Bike Platform Rack part # RKY10004 is a platform style bike rack that holds the bikes by the wheels and the Thule Helium Aero 2 Bike Rack part TH9042 is a hanging style rack that holds the bikes by the frame. A platform rack will be easier to load/unload the bikes as you don't have to lift them up as high.   • What is the Difference Between the Kuat NV 2.0 and the Older Version of the Rack
  • There were quite a bit of updates for the new NV which Kuat spent three years working on. One of the biggest differences the new Kuat NV 2.0 part # NV22G has over the previous version is that the wheel cradles can now accommodate tires up to 4.8 inches in width. The hitch pin design allows you to install the rack without any tools instead of needing a wrench for the anti-rattle bolt.   • How Far From Vehicle is the Kuat NV 2.0 When Folded Down
  • How far a rack sits back from the vehicle depends partially on the vehicle itself. So I can't tell you that exact measurement. However, what I can tell you how far out the rack is from the hitch pin hole, and you can then measure from the hitch pin hole to the outermost point on your vehicle and you'll know how far the rack is from the rear. The Kuat measures 33 inches from the hitch pin hole to the furthest point when folded down and 18-1/2 inches when folded up. Another notable...

  • How Much Space Does the Kuat NV Bile Rack Take Up While Folded Compared to Thule EasyFold
  • In regards to the Kuat NV 2.0 2-Bike Platform Rack part # NV22G (52 lbs) and the Thule EasyFold XT 2 E-Bike Platform Rack part # TH903202 (45 lbs), the Kuat NV will take up less space than the Thule EasyFold since it folds up flat against the vehicle. The Kuat NV while folded up measures 18-1/2" from the center of the hitch pin hole to the end of the rack.
